!Gawaxab gets 18-month run as BoN Governor

By Hilary Mare

PRESIDENT Hage Geingob this week appointment Johannes !Gawaxab as the substantive Governor of the Bank of Namibia (BoN) replacing a newly appointed Finance Minister, Ipumbu Shiimi.

Effective on the first of June 2020, the appointment is until December 2021.

Making the appointment in accordance with article 32 (4) (b) (bb) of the Constitution, read together with section 4 (3) of the Bank of Namibia Act, No. 15 of 1997, Geingob noted that the Bank of Namibia performs pivotal functions in the economic development of Namibia through the promotion and maintenance of a sound and stable monetary policies, credit and financial structure and in sustaining the liquidity, solvency and functioning of the financial services system.

!Gawaxab is Chairman of Namibia’s Presidential Economic Advisory Council, chairman of Hollard Insurance Company Namibia , chairman of Old Mutual Holdings Zimbabwe and chairman of Eos Capital Namibia.
